AngularJS: The key benefits and successful projects

AngularJS is a JavaScript-based front-end framework that has gained immense popularity among developers in Expert Remote and other trusted dev companies for its ability to create dynamic and interactive web applications. Here are some of the key benefits of using Angular.JS:

Angularjs
AngularJS

Two-way data binding

Any changes made to the view are immediately reflected in the model, and vice versa. This makes it easy to keep the view and model in sync and helps to reduce development time.

Modular structure

It is easy to break an application down into smaller, more manageable pieces. This allows developers to create components that can be used across multiple projects.

Dependency injection

It helps to reduce the amount of boilerplate code needed and facilitates code testing.

Directives

AngularJS allows for the creation of custom directives, which are reusable components that can be used to extend HTML. This helps to improve code readability.

Laravel: The key benefits and successful projects

Laravel is a PHP-based back-end framework that is known for its ability to create robust and scalable web applications. Here are some of the key benefits of hiring LOVATA experts who specialize in Laravel:

Laravel
Laravel

Eloquent ORM

Thanks to it, it’s easy to work with databases and models. This allows developers to create complex queries and relationships between database tables, without having to write a lot of boilerplate code.

Blade templating engine

Blade allows developers to create clean and organized templates that are easy to read and maintain.

Artisan command-line interface

Artisan facilitates database migrations, testing, and generating code.

Routing

Laravel has a simple and intuitive routing system, which makes it easy to create custom routes for your application.

Which Framework is Right for You?

When it comes to choosing between Angular.JS and Laravel, there are several factors to consider. Here are some key considerations to keep in mind.

Project requirements

What type of application are you building? If you need a front-end framework for building dynamic and interactive user interfaces, Angular.JS may be the better choice. If you need a back-end framework for building robust and scalable web applications, Laravel might be optimal.

Team expertise

What is your team’s expertise? If your team is more experienced with JavaScript and front-end development, Angular.JS is the way to go. If your team is more experienced with PHP and back-end development, Laravel may be a better option.

Performance

Do you require high-performance applications? If so, Laravel could be more suitable, as it is known for its excellent scalability and performance.

Testing

Do you require built-in testing support? If you do, stick with Angular.js as it provides good built-in testing support.
